RyuNova Posted December 28, 2020 Share Posted December 28, 2020 25 minutes ago, ChiroVette said: Here is a follow up question I have never poisoned the water but if you do the Weapon Disruption the Guards only have basic Pistols and the Snipers only have sh*tty Sub-Machine Guns. Air Support stops Buzzards that will follow you even into the scrubland and chip away at your health. If you want the easiest Heist do them all. Nutduster Posted December 29, 2020 Share Posted December 29, 2020 I find them pointless but I try to do the heist as stealthy as possible, and we rarely break stealth inside the compound, if at all. If you were planning to go in loud, I'd do them all. Why not make it a little easier? If I were going to rank my perception of their usefulness more generally, it would be weapons, then Buzzards, then armor last. Weaker guard weapons make running around under fire easier. The Buzzards pretty much suck but if they're overhead and you're on foot, AND guards are already shooting at you, it can be a nasty combination. As for the armor, it seems to not matter much; their heads aren't protected and I'm always going for headshots anyway, but even body shots with the new machine gun will kill a fully-armored guard pretty quickly.
